web前端怎么设置多人抢标
-
多人抢标是一种常见的竞拍机制,可以通过web前端技术来实现。下面是一些设置多人抢标的方法:
-
创建竞标页面:首先,需要创建一个用于竞标的页面。可以使用HTML、CSS和JavaScript来设计页面的外观和交互。页面需要包含展示竞标物品的相关信息,以及参与竞标的按钮或表单。
-
实现登录注册功能:为了确保竞标的公平性,可以设置登录和注册功能。用户需要提供一些必要的个人信息来创建账户,并使用账户登录进行竞标。
-
管理用户权限:根据用户的身份,可以设置不同的权限,例如管理员、普通用户等。管理员可以管理竞标物品和用户信息,而普通用户只能参与竞标。
-
显示竞标物品:在竞标页面上,需要展示当前正在进行的竞标物品。可以使用图片和文字来描述物品的详情,并显示当前的最高出价。
-
实时更新竞标信息:使用AJAX技术,可以实时更新竞标信息。当有新用户参与竞标或出价时,页面可以通过AJAX调用后端接口,获取最新的出价信息,并在页面上实时显示。
-
实现出价功能:用户可以通过输入出价来参与竞标。在竞标页面上,可以使用表单元素来接收用户输入的出价金额,并在用户提交表单时,将出价信息发送给后端进行处理。
-
竞标规则和倒计时:为了确保竞标的顺利进行,需要设定一些竞标规则,例如最小出价单位、竞标时间等规则,并在页面上显示竞标倒计时。
-
竞标结果提示:当竞标结束时,需要将最终的竞标结果通知给用户。可以在页面上展示最终的获胜者和出价金额,并发送通知邮件给用户。
-
数据存储和管理:使用数据库来存储竞标物品信息、用户信息和竞标记录等数据。可以使用后端技术来实现数据的存储和管理。
-
安全性考虑:在设计多人抢标系统时,需要考虑安全性问题,例如输入验证、防止重复出价、保护用户隐私等。
以上是一些实现多人抢标的基本思路和方法。通过合理的前端设计和后端技术支持,可以创建出一个稳定、高效的多人抢标系统。
1年前 -
-
要设置多人抢标功能,前端开发人员需要考虑以下几点:
-
用户注册和登录:首先,用户需要能够注册和登录账号,以便参与抢标活动。前端需要提供相应的界面,包括输入用户名、密码、验证码等,并与后端进行交互,实现用户注册和登录的功能。
-
抢标倒计时:在抢标活动开始前,前端需要显示一个倒计时,告诉用户还有多少时间开始抢标。可以使用JavaScript的定时器来实现倒计时功能,并根据当前时间和抢标开始时间计算出剩余时间,实时更新显示。
-
抢标界面:当抢标活动开始时,前端需要显示一个抢标界面,列出所有可以抢标的项目,并显示每个项目的相关信息,如项目名称、需求描述、预算等。用户可以选择感兴趣的项目进行抢标。前端需要使用HTML和CSS来设计并呈现这个界面。
-
抢标逻辑:用户点击某个项目进行抢标后,前端需要将用户选择的项目信息发送给后端,并等待后端的响应。后端需要根据抢标的规则判断是否接受用户的抢标请求,前端根据后端的响应进行相应的处理,如提示用户抢标成功或失败。
-
实时更新抢标情况:为了让用户能够及时了解到其他用户的抢标情况,前端可以使用WebSocket等实时通信技术,与后端建立长连接,在收到来自后端的更新消息后,动态地更新抢标界面上的信息。这样,用户就可以看到其他用户的抢标情况并据此进行决策。
需要注意的是,上述的功能实现都需要与后端进行交互,前端开发人员需要与后端开发人员密切合作,协商接口规范,并根据接口文档进行数据交互。此外,为了确保用户体验,前端开发人员还需要考虑数据校验、错误处理、页面加载速度等问题。
1年前 -
-
设置多人抢标可以通过以下几个步骤实现:
-
前端页面设计
在前端页面中,需要设计一个抢标的界面,包括显示当前项目的基本信息,抢标按钮和显示抢标结果的区域等。可以使用HTML、CSS和JavaScript来编写界面。可以考虑使用框架(如React或Vue)来简化界面开发。 -
后端接口设计
为了实现多人抢标,需要设计后端接口来处理抢标请求,并返回抢标结果。可以使用RESTful API设计方式来设计接口。接口应包括获取项目信息、抢标请求和抢标结果等。 -
抢标逻辑实现
在前端抢标按钮的点击事件中,可以提交抢标请求到后端接口。后端接口需要判断当前项目的状态,如果还未开始抢标或已经结束,则返回相应的错误信息;
如果抢标正常进行中,则根据一定的抢标规则(如先到先得、按时间顺序等)来判断和处理抢标请求。抢标逻辑可以在后端实现。 -
处理并展示抢标结果
抢标结果可以通过前端的某个区域来展示。可以使用AJAX技术从后端获取抢标结果,并在前端动态地更新到相应的区域。当某个用户成功抢标时,可以通过提醒框、弹窗或其他方式向该用户展示抢标成功的信息。 -
并发处理
当多个用户同时抢标时,为了保证系统的并发处理能力,可以采取一些方式提高并发处理能力,例如使用并发队列、限制最大抢标数量、采用分布式架构等。这样可以确保系统能同时处理多个抢标请求,并返回正确的抢标结果。 -
错误处理与异常情况
在设置多人抢标时,也需要考虑到可能出现的异常情况和错误处理机制。例如网络异常、数据库连接失败、系统崩溃等情况下,应该有相应的错误处理机制,保证系统的稳定性和可用性。
总结:
以上是设置多人抢标的一般方法和操作流程,需要前端和后端的协作来实现。前端负责设计界面和处理用户抢标请求,后端负责处理抢标逻辑并返回抢标结果。同时需要考虑并发处理能力和错误处理机制,以提高系统的稳定性和用户体验。1年前 -